body { background-color: #828282; background-image: url(../images_v2/Dark_bg.jpg); background-repeat: repeat-x; }
p { }
td { }
a:link { color: #0baee5; font-weight: bold; text-decoration: underline; }
a:visited { color: #1f5285; font-weight: bold; text-decoration: underline; }
a:hover { color: #f00; font-weight: bold; text-decoration: none; }
a:active { color: #0baee5; font-weight: bold; text-decoration: none; }
#wrapper { background-repeat: no-repeat; width: 780px; height: 100%; margin-right: auto; margin-left: auto; }
#blueband { background-color: #69f; top: 0; left: 160px; width: 720px; height: 20px; z-index: 3; min-height: 20px; max-height: 20px; margin-right: auto; margin-left: auto; }
#content  /* put the main */ { background-color: #fff; width: 720px; height: 100%; margin-right: auto; margin-left: auto; padding-bottom: 50%; }
#sub_content { width: 680px; margin-right: auto; margin-left: auto; padding-top: 30px; }
#flash { width: auto; height: auto; }
#menu { width: auto; height: auto; min-width: 100px; }
#footer { text-align: center; bottom: 0; width: 680px; height: 40px; float: none; clear: both; margin-right: auto; margin-left: auto; }
.centre { color: #7a7a7a; font-size: 11px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; text-align: left; }
.bodytext { color: #343434; font-size: 12px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 22px; }
.subhead { color: #000; font-size: 14px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; font-weight: 900; line-height: 22px; }
.SH { color: #343434; font-size: 18px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; font-weight: 700; }
.BOLD { color: #000; font-size: 14px; font-weight: 900; }

